LNP THERMOCOMP* EC006 is a compound based on Polyetherimide resin containing Carbon Fiber. Added features of this material include: Electrically Conductive. Also known as: LNP* THERMOCOMP* Compound EC-1006 Product reorder name: EC006 |

Physical | Nominal Value | Unit | Test Method |
---|---|---|---|
Specific Gravity | 1.39 | g/cm³ | ASTM D792, ISO 1183 |
Molding Shrinkage | |||
Flow : 24 hours | 0.10 - 0.30 | % | ASTM D955 |
Transverse flow : 24 hours | 0.30 - 0.50 | % | ASTM D955 |
Vertical flow direction : 24 hours | 0.39 | % | ISO 294-4 |
Flow direction : 24 hours | 0.10 | % | ISO 294-4 |
Water Absorption | |||
24 hr, 50% RH | 0.20 | % | ASTM D570 |
Equilibrium, 23°C, 50% RH | 0.29 | % | ISO 62 |
Mechanical | Nominal Value | Unit | Test Method |
---|---|---|---|
Tensile Modulus | |||
-- 1 | 19400 | MPa | ASTM D638 |
-- | 20900 | MPa | ISO 527-2/1 |
Tensile Strength | |||
Fracture | 197 | MPa | ASTM D638 |
Fracture | 183 | MPa | ISO 527-2 |
Tensile Elongation | |||
Fracture | 1.3 | % | ASTM D638 |
Fracture | 1.1 | % | ISO 527-2 |
Flexural Modulus | |||
-- | 18200 | MPa | ASTM D790 |
-- | 17900 | MPa | ISO 178 |
Flexural Strength | |||
-- | 280 | MPa | ASTM D790 |
-- | 269 | MPa | ISO 178 |
Coefficient of Friction | ASTM D3702 Modified | ||
With self-dynamics | 0.52 | ASTM D3702 Modified | |
With Self-Static | 0.48 | ASTM D3702 Modified | |
Wear Factor - Washer | 75.0 | 10^-10 in^5-min/ft-lb-hr | ASTM D3702 Modified |
Impact | Nominal Value | Unit | Test Method |
---|---|---|---|
Notched Izod Impact | |||
23°C | 43 | J/m | ASTM D256 |
23°C 2 | 5.2 | kJ/m² | ISO 180/1A |
Unnotched Izod Impact | |||
23°C | 370 | J/m | ASTM D4812 |
23°C 3 | 26 | kJ/m² | ISO 180/1U |
Instrumented Dart Impact | |||
23°C, Energy at Peak Load | 7.80 | J | ASTM D3763 |
-- | 2.47 | J | ISO 6603-2 |
Thermal | Nominal Value | Unit | Test Method |
---|---|---|---|
Deflection Temperature Under Load | |||
1.8 MPa, unannealed, 3.20mm | 218 | °C | ASTM D648 |
1.8 MPa, unannealed, 64.0mm span 4 | 219 | °C | ISO 75-2/Af |
Electrical | Nominal Value | Unit | Test Method |
---|---|---|---|
Surface Resistivity | 1.0E+2 - 1.0E+6 | ohms | ASTM D257 |
Injection | Nominal Value | Unit | |
---|---|---|---|
Drying Temperature | 121 - 149 | °C | |
Drying Time | 4.0 - 6.0 | hr | |
Suggested Max Moisture | 0.020 | % | |
Rear Temperature | 343 - 354 | °C | |
Middle Temperature | 354 - 366 | °C | |
Front Temperature | 366 - 377 | °C | |
Processing (Melt) Temp | 360 - 366 | °C | |
Mold Temperature | 121 - 149 | °C | |
Back Pressure | 0.344 - 0.689 | MPa | |
Screw Speed | 60 - 100 | rpm |
